Product description

Freddy Cole, the distinguished younger brother of the legendary Nat King Cole, invites you to immerse yourself in the sultry, rhythmic allure of Rio de Janeiro Blue. Released on May 22, 2001, under the esteemed Telarc label, this album is a captivating blend of vocal jazz, jazz, and blues, spanning a concise yet engaging 52 minutes.

Cole's velvety voice and masterful piano playing guide you through a collection of timeless standards and original compositions, each track a testament to his artistry and musical prowess. From the breezy, sun-drenched title track "Rio de Janeiro Blue" to the heartfelt ballad "To Say Goodbye," Cole's interpretations are both intimate and expansive, showcasing his unique ability to convey deep emotion and swing with equal measure.

The album features a mix of English and Portuguese tracks, including the enchanting "Sem Voce" and the lively "Delirio," offering a taste of Brazilian influences that complement Cole's signature jazz style. Whether he's delivering a smoky rendition of "Wild Is Love" or a tender take on "Something Happens To Me," Cole's performances are imbued with a sense of warmth and authenticity that resonates with listeners.

Rio de Janeiro Blue is a celebration of Freddy Cole's enduring talent and his ability to breathe new life into classic songs. With its rich arrangements and Cole's impeccable phrasing, this album is a delightful journey through the world of jazz, making it a standout addition to any music lover's collection.

About Freddy Cole

Freddy Cole, the charismatic American jazz singer and pianist, invites you into a world of soulful melodies and timeless classics. With a voice as smooth as velvet and a piano style that's as intricate as it is inviting, Cole's music spans genres from vocal jazz and blues to traditional jazz, offering a rich and diverse listening experience. Known for his warm stage presence and captivating performances, Freddy Cole is a true master of his craft, blending heartfelt lyrics with infectious rhythms. Whether you're a longtime fan of jazz or just discovering its magic, Freddy Cole's music promises to enchant and inspire.
